In a mixing bowl, add gram flour, ghee, salt, turmeric powder, chili powder. Mix them well.
Add water and knead into a stiff dough.
Make logs out of the dough.
Boil water in a thick pan. When water starts boiling add the prepared logs one by one.

Let them boil.
After 5 -7 minutes you will find them coming up and small bubbles formed on them. That means the gatta are cooked and ready to be removed from water.
Drain from water and then cut them into small pieces. Do not discard the drained gatta water. Keep it aside.
Heat a oil in a pan. Add mustard seeds, cumin seeds, curry leaves and green chillies.
Then add turmeric powder and red chili powder. Saute them. Add water. Bring it to boil.
Add the cut gatta into water. (keep aside some gatta)
In a bowl put the gatta which were kept aside. Crush them with hands and add the drained gatta water to it. Mix them.
Add this water gatta mixture to the gatta curry. This will help in thickening of the gravy.
Let the gatta curry boil for 2-3 minutes. Put chopped coriander in it and mix well. gatte ki subji is ready.
Serve the gatte ki subji with hot rotis, rice or parathas.
